What types of sash windows can technicians work on?
Technicians can deal with a variety of sash window styles, including vertical moving, horizontal moving, and casement sash windows. They can also handle windows made from different materials, including wood, uPVC, and aluminum.
2. How frequently should I have my sash windows serviced?
It is suggested to have Sash Windows Maintenance windows serviced at least once a year. Regular maintenance can identify potential concerns early, avoiding expensive repairs down the line.
3. Can sash windows be successfully restored?
Yes, skilled sash window technicians can frequently bring back older windows to like-new condition. This process usually includes fixing wood rot, re-glazing glass panels, and refinishing the frames.
